Heading Home Housewarming Event Raises Over $700,000 to End Family Homelessness

CAMBRIDGE, Mass.– Heading Home, Inc., one of the Boston area’s largest agencies devoted to helping the homeless, announced that its annual Housewarming Event raised over $700,000 to support programs to end family homelessness. Heading Home’s mission is ... [ Published May 09 2012 by Boston/Sf ]

Six Suffolk Boston Marathon Runners to Raise Money for Boston Scholar Athletes Program

BOSTON — When the 116th Boston Marathon kicks off on April 16, 2012, a brand new team of employees from Suffolk Construction's Boston Scholar Athletes program (BSA) will be running to raise money for the BSA and the Boston Public high school scholar-athletes ...
